Dens invaginatus: a clinical update and a proposed new three-dimensional classification - British Dental Journal

Dens invaginatus is a developmental anomaly characterised by enamel and dentine infolding, resulting in highly variable internal anatomy that can complicate diagnosis, treatment planning and long-term prognosis. Traditional two-dimensional classifications such as Oehler's Classification do not fully reflect the morphological complexity of invaginations which can now be evaluated with cone beam computed tomography. This paper provides an updated clinical overview of the aetiology, developmental principles, diagnostic features and key considerations for the management of dens invaginatus. A new three-dimensional classification – the Manchester Classification – is introduced which assesses the vertical extent of the invagination, its horizontal morphology and the proximity to the main canal. This classification offers a more detailed and clinically relevant representation of this anomaly, supporting more predictable diagnostic interpretation and treatment planning. Management recommendations informed by the Manchester Classification are outlined, offering structured guidance for a range of clinical presentations. The classification is intended to support clinical decision-making and bridge the gap between specialist endodontic understanding and general practice. Early recognition and three-dimensionally informed treatment planning have the potential to improve outcomes for teeth affected by dens invaginatus.

OSRAQMUL: a digital application for oral surgery risk assessment - BDJ Open

Adherence to clinical guidelines is central to patient safety in oral surgery, yet guideline uptake in routine dental practice remains inconsistent. Traditional guideline formats, such as static PDF documents, can be difficult to navigate at the point of care. Digital decision-support tools may improve accessibility, efficiency and clinician confidence, but evidence specific to oral surgery is limited. To evaluate whether the Oral Surgery Risk Assessment (OSRA) digital application improves usability, efficiency, perceived clinical impact and user satisfaction compared with conventional PDF-based guideline access. A randomised crossover study was conducted among 30 participants from a single academic centre, including undergraduate dental students, junior dental surgeons (DFTs/DCTs) and senior clinicians. Participants used both the OSRA digital application and conventional PDF guidelines across standardised oral surgery clinical scenarios. Outcomes were assessed using a structured questionnaire covering usability, reliability and trust, efficiency and workflow, satisfaction and future use and perceived clinical impact, measured on five-point Likert scales. Paired comparisons were analysed using Wilcoxon signed-rank tests, with effect sizes reported. Qualitative free-text feedback was analysed thematically. Across all domains, the OSRA application was consistently rated higher than PDF guidelines (all p < 0.05), with large to very large effect sizes (r = 0.55–0.75). The greatest differences were observed for efficiency and workflow (r = 0.75) and satisfaction and future use (r = 0.73). Participants reported reduced cognitive load, faster access to guidance and greater confidence in clinical decision making when using the app. Reliability analysis demonstrated excellent internal consistency for app-based ratings (Cronbach’s α = 0.96). Qualitative feedback highlighted clarity, intuitive navigation and workflow integration as key strengths, alongside requests for enhanced transparency of evidence sources and expanded functionality. In this pilot study, the OSRA digital application outperformed conventional PDF guidelines across all evaluated domains, suggesting that digital, point of care decision support tools can improve guideline accessibility, efficiency and user experience in oral surgery. With further development and validation, such tools have the potential to support safer, more consistent evidence-based clinical practice.

Exploring the shared genetic architecture between periodontitis and cardiovascular disease - BDJ Open

Epidemiological evidence supports the association between periodontitis and cardiovascular diseases (CVD); however, their shared genetic mechanisms remain inadequately defined. This study elucidates their genetic architecture by identifying shared risk loci and associated genes. This study employs Mendelian randomization (MR) to investigate bidirectional causal relationships between periodontitis and five types of CVD based on genome-wide association study (GWAS) summary data. Cross-trait analyses were applied to examine genetic correlations across trait pairs, identifying pleiotropic loci and associated genes. Functional annotation and tissue-specificity analyses elucidate their biological functions. Bidirectional and multivariable MR analyses confirmed that the association between CVD and periodontitis is not driven by a direct causal relationship. Additionally, the genetic correlation between these disorders underscores the importance of investigating their shared genomic architecture. Colocalization analysis identified significant shared causal variants at loci 4p14 and 15q25.1. At the gene level, seven unique pleiotropic genes (e.g., CD151, POLR2L, and HLA-DQA1) were annotated. Pathway analysis revealed that these genetic architectures likely mediate cross-disease interactions through an inflammation-metabolism regulatory axis (Inflammatory Response and Cholesterol Metabolism Pathway). Tissue enrichment analyses demonstrated that pleiotropic signals, from SNP to gene levels, were significantly enriched in immune-related tissues and disease-relevant sites like the heart. This study reveals a shared genetic basis between periodontitis and five types of CVD, suggesting potential underlying mechanisms. However, based on summary-level data, it remains unclear whether this association represents direct biological genetic determinants or indirect pathways mediated by shared environmental or behavioral risk factors. Future studies utilizing individual-level data with covariate adjustments are needed to further investigate these relationships.

A French dentist shewing a specimen of his artificial teeth and false palates, 1811. Thomas Rowlandson (1757-1827). This hand coloured etching completed in 1811 entitled A French dentist shewing a specimen of his artificial teeth and false palates depicts a large lady revealing her impressive set of porcelain dentures to a potential patient who inspects them through his double lorgnette.

Strategies to enable workplaces to support autistic clinicians in the dental workforce: learnings from the Buckland Review of Autism Employment - British Dental Journal

Embracing neurodiversity in the workplace can enhance productivity, job satisfaction, and ultimately create a more compassionate and effective healthcare environment. This can positively impact the wider dental team and overall patient care. Autistic individuals often encounter unique challenges in the workplace, particularly in fields like dentistry. This article focuses on the experiences of autistic dental clinicians, highlighting the barriers they face in employment and the potential need for reasonable adjustments in the workplace. Evidence such as the 2024 Buckland Review of Autism Employment emphasise that autistic adults often experience challenges securing and maintaining employment due to an absence of understanding and support. Legislations such as the Equality Act 2010, and other initiatives, including the Disability Confident Scheme and the Autistica Neurodiversity Employer Index, can protect autistic people in the workplace and help to overcome barriers. By implementing personalised adjustments specific to the individual needs of an autistic employee, such as sensory accommodations, flexible routines, and mentorship programmes, dental practices can cultivate a more inclusive environment. This article draws attention to the need for a dynamic shift towards valuing the unique strengths of autistic clinicians and integrating them into a diverse and equitable dental community.
